Sunday, May 2

5:30 a.m. - Dawn Chorus ... Again

In case you missed it yesterday morning, there are several species of birds with unique songs that they sing only at dawn ... a type of "Good Morning, World" that they utter only at this special time of day. Join Brad Jackson and Geoff Keller with a cup of coffee and greet the day with the birds. (This is a repeat of Saturday morning's outing.)
